> Release Notes:
> ==============
>
> This is a binary release of Octave 3.2.4 for Windows platform using
> mingw32/gcc build tools. It has been tested on Windows XP.
>
> Octave-3.2.4_i686-pc-mingw32_gcc-4.4.0_setup.exe
>
> This package contains Octave 3.2.4 and a set of octave-forge packages.
> Some packages are missing because external dependency libraries have not
> been built using mingw32/gcc yet.
>
> This package includes notepad++ as text editor and gnuplot as graphical
> engine. It is bundled with the version of GCC used to compile this package
> and a MSYS environment to install octave-forge packages.
>
> This package has been built using GCC-4.4.0 from http://www.mingw.org
>
> The installer can be installed side-by-side with previous versions of
> octave/mingw32 and thus does not uninstall any previously installed version
> of octave/mingw32.

> Using the Java interface packages
> =================================
>
> The "java" and "jhandles" packages are marked "noauto" as they require a
> Java
> Runtime Environment (JRE) installed when loaded in octave.
> The JRE is *not* included in the octave/mingw32 installer. You can get a
> JRE for
> windows at http://www.java.com.
> To use these packages in octave execute "pkg load java".
> To mark them as autoload execute "pkg rebuild -auto java".
>
> Using the xls/ods scripts in the io package
> ===========================================
>
> The io package now includes read/write access scripts for Excel/xls and
> OpenOffice/ods spreadsheet files. Depending on the interface chosen, these
> scripts depend on additional software.
>
> Accessing Excel/xls files can be done using either the Excel/COM
> interface or
> a Java interface (ApachePOI or JExcelAPI). Access to OpenOffice/ods
> files is
> implemented using a java interface (either JOpenDocument or odfdom/xerces).
>
> The Excel/COM Interface additionally requires:
> * the windows-1.0.8+ package from the octave/mingw32 installer
> * An installed version of Excel
>
> The Java interface additionally requires:
> * the java-1.2.7+ package from the octave/mingw32 installer
> * a Java Runtime Environment (JRE) >1.6.0 installed
>
> All necessary .jar files for the java interface (except for the JRE) are
> included in the installer.
>
> Please also refer to the documentation of the io package located at
> <path-to-octave>\share\octave\packages\io-1.0.11\doc
> specifically the notes on Java memory usage in READ-XLS.html!

> Known Issues with octave/mingw32 3.2.4:
> --------------------------------------
>
> *) The command "clear all" results in a segfault.
> This is currently triggered by the following octave-forge packages:
> windows
> octcdf
> communications
> ga (depends on communications)
>
> The error occurs only if any of these packages is marked "-auto"
> i.e. is loaded at startup.
>
> *) Installing octave respectively running octave from a path which contains
> spaces breaks the installation of octave-forge packages using octave's
> package manager pkg.m.
> It this therefore highly recommended to install octave to a path WITHOUT
> spaces. Octave will work if installed to a path including spaces,
> and all
> packages added at the installation will work if installed into a path
> containing spaces, HOWEVER you will currently NOT be able to install
> packages using octave's package manager at a later time if Octave was
> installed to a directory containing spaces.
